The Genesis of a Baseball War: Brooklyn to San Francisco
The Dodgers vs. Giants rivalry didn't just pop up overnight. It has a rich history that dates back to the late 19th century. It all started way back when both teams were located in New York City! Can you believe it? The Dodgers, then known as the Brooklyn Dodgers, and the New York Giants, were fierce competitors in the National League. The geographical proximity bred intense competition, but it wasn't until they moved to the West Coast that the rivalry truly ignited. Imagine the rivalry between the two largest cities in the same state and you'll have an idea. In 1957, the Giants made a huge move from New York to San Francisco, and the Dodgers followed suit, relocating to Los Angeles in 1958. Suddenly, these two rivals, once separated by boroughs, were now battling it out on the California coast. This westward migration didn't just change the scenery; it fueled the fire. The cross-state rivalry intensified, with fans from both sides now claiming the Golden State as their own. This relocation played a crucial role in shaping the rivalry into what it is today, adding a whole new layer of intensity and geographical significance to the already heated competition. Iconic Moments and Memorable Players
The Dodgers vs. Giants rivalry has gifted us with countless unforgettable moments. These moments are what make the rivalry so great. These are the moments that are etched in baseball history. Think of some classic moments, such as the home run by Bobby Thomson, which is also known as βThe Shot Heard 'Round the Worldβ in 1951. This iconic moment is forever etched in Giants lore. It's a moment that still stings for Dodgers fans, but it is also the essence of a great rivalry. Then there's the 1962 National League tiebreaker, which was a three-game series that was just pure drama, with the Giants ultimately clinching the pennant. These games were pure adrenaline, full of twists and turns, and a reminder that anything can happen in baseball. Key Players
The Dodgers vs. Giants rivalry has been shaped by many iconic players. Each team had key players to contribute, with some of them becoming the face of the rivalry. For the Dodgers, guys like Jackie Robinson, Sandy Koufax, and Clayton Kershaw have become legendary figures. These players weren't just great; they were symbols of the Dodgers' success and the spirit of the team. Jackie Robinson broke the color barrier and demonstrated the importance of perseverance. Sandy Koufax's dominance on the mound was legendary. And Clayton Kershaw's longevity and excellence in the Dodgers' uniform made him a beloved figure in Los Angeles. On the Giants' side, Willie Mays, Willie McCovey, and Buster Posey have left their marks. Willie Mays, a five-tool player, was known for his incredible catches and electrifying play. Willie McCovey's power at the plate made him a constant threat. Buster Posey's leadership and clutch performances made him a fan favorite. These players elevated the rivalry to a new level.
